The End of Preaching is equal parts instruction and inspiration, offering practical help for every preacher and seminarian, and providing a new way of thinking about the purpose and craft of preaching. Tom Troeger explores the end--or purpose--of preaching as prayer. He gently reveals layer after layer of meaning for the preacher and the practice of preaching, giving deep insight into the preacher's approach, the task of preaching itself, and the impact of preaching on the hearers. This is a book to be studied and savored, a wonderful gift for one’s self or any preacher friend.Thomas Troeger delivered the 2016 Beecher Lectures, the nation's most prestigious and influential series of lectures on the topic of preaching. The series was established at Yale University in 1871.
I bought this book on recommendation by a trusted source, but I am basically disappointed. I expected a broader treatment of the subject of preaching, but the author addresses it from one theme and different angles with each chapter. The author's main point (not to let the cat out of the bag) is debatable, though not offensive. I ultimately had difficulty disciplining myself to finish it, in spite of its relatively short length. Read the excerpts to determine whether it appeals to you before buying.
